Descargué un archivo .rpm a mi directorio ~/Descargas y lo instalé exitosamente haciendo doble clic en él: Se abrió el software y pude hacer clic en 'Instalar'. Simple y muy conveniente, pero me gustaría aprender más sobre el sistema y dónde se almacenan (se supone que deben almacenarse) los archivos.
Mi pregunta es: ¿Puedo ahora eliminar de forma segura el archivo ~/Downloads/file.rpm o debería moverlo a otra ubicación de mi sistema? ¿O se supone que debo dejarlo para siempre en su directorio actual...?
Si es de alguna información útil: no tengo ningún /var/cache/yum/ en mi sistema y no tengo nada relacionado con file.rpm en /var/cache/dnf/. Además, no /etc/yum.conf, /ect/dnf.conf ni nada relacionado con file.rpm en /etc/yum.repos.d/.
¡Muchas gracias por tus comentarios!
Respuesta1
Una vez instalado el paquete, los distintos archivos irán a sus ubicaciones apropiadas en el sistema de archivos de acuerdo con las instrucciones de Fedora.directrices para el diseño del sistema de archivos. Una vez que haya instalado un paquete descargado, puede eliminar el archivo RPM.
Puedes ver dónde va a colocar las cosas un paquete.antesinstalándolo desde la línea de comando. Supongamos que su paquete descargado es foo-1.0-1.x86_64.rpm
, y está en formato ~/Downloads
. Puedes ver lo que contiene ejecutando:
$ rpm -qlp ~/Downloads/foo-1.0-1.x86_64.rpm
¿Dónde qlp
está " q
uery: l
ist archivos de un p
archivo ackage". Busque man rpm
muchas otras opciones de consulta.
También puedes usar el less
buscapersonas para ver detalles sobre un paquete (ejecuta un comando de consulta RPM en segundo plano), como este:
$ less ~/Downloads/foo-1.0-1.x86_64.rpm
Primero, verá información general, luego una descripción, luego un registro de cambios (posiblemente muy largo) y, finalmente, en la parte inferior, la lista de archivos. (Pulsa q
cuando hayas terminado less
).